I own an Sds100 and a sds200 scanner. I installed the Sentinel Software on a Windows 10 laptop. When connected to the laptop, the scanners connect properly, but on the row that shows my favorites list, it does not display the USA or Canada database information. I’ve attached a screen capture to illustrate the problem I’ve encountered.

Have you actually really clicked either of the 2 + signs right under the database to see if they are expandable.

Seems like your display setting is set to inverted, and sentinel somehow, hard-coded in such a way for of USA/Canda use black font (mm, how likely?), instead of using the system foreground color (white), so black font melts into the vast black backgound?

Welcome to the forums. Yes, definitely looks like a Windows "themes" issue to me. Try going into "Themes and related settings" and change your theme back to Windows 10 default or something else where the window background color isn't black
